Arsenal are reportedly in talks with Real Madrid’s outcast Arda Güler, according to reports in Spain. The Gunners, who are nine points behind leaders Liverpool have contacted the Turkish starlet’s entourage over a loan move.

This season, Güler has started just three games in all competitions, mostly as a late substitute for Madrid.

Güler has also failed to score in 12 appearances despite performing well for Türkiye in the national team.

According to Spanish outlet Sport, Güler is unhappy at Real Madrid and is attracting interest from several top clubs across Europe.

It is claimed that the Gunners are among the teams. That have made contact with Güler’s representatives about his situation. With the club keen to take him on loan first before signing him permanently.

This was the strategy Arsenal used to sign current captain Martin Ødegaard from Los Blancos in 2021. And Sport claim the north Londoners see Güler’s situation as similar to that of Kane for the Norwegian playmaker.

Odegaard, who arrived in the Spanish capital with a wealth of potential has struggled for game time like Arda Güler. Often spending time on loan at the likes of Heerenveen and Real Sociedad before moving to the Gunners.

The 25-year-old playmaker is one of the biggest success stories at the Emirates in terms of transfers. With Arsenal paying just £30m for him following his initial loan spell, a staggering £12.5m below his market value.
